A Harvest of Righteousness: A Prayer Inspired by Joel 3:13

"Put ye in the sickle, for the harvest is ripe: come, get you down; for the press is full, the fats overflow; for their wickedness is great." - Joel 3:13

Heavenly Father,

As I bow before You in humble reverence, I bring before You the profound truth found in the words of Your prophet Joel: "Put ye in the sickle, for the harvest is ripe: come, get you down; for the press is full, the vats overflow; for their wickedness is great" (Joel 3:13, KJV). These words echo in my heart, reminding me of the urgency of the moment we find ourselves in. Lord, the harvest is indeed ripe, and I stand in awe of the work You are doing in this world and in our hearts.

I thank You, dear Lord, for the gift of Your Word which sharpens our understanding and guides our actions. Just as the sickle is a tool for reaping the harvest, I ask that You equip me with the tools I need to fulfill the calling You have placed in my life. Give me clarity and courage to engage with those who are in desperate need of Your love and truth. I pray that I may be a light in the darkness and a vessel that You can use to gather in the souls that are ready to know You.

Father, as You inspire us to gather what is ripe, I recognize that this gathering is not just of fruits, but of lives whose hearts have been softened by Your unending mercy. Guide me, Lord, to those who are searching for hope, those who are struggling in the chaos of this life. Let my hands work diligently in the field You have laid before us, with the understanding that the laborers are few. Remind me that every opportunity to share Your gospel is a chance to harvest the fruit of righteousness.

In confessing the depths of humanity's wickedness, I also acknowledge the overflowing grace that You continue to extend. Let us not shy away from the harsh realities that surround us, for in the face of such darkness, Your light shines brighter. I pray, Lord, that we would approach this great harvest with hearts filled with compassion, recognizing that it is not just a matter of collecting souls, but of nurturing them into a life fully surrendered to You.

As the press is full and the vats overflow, I beseech You, God, to sustain us in this time of urgency. Bring forth a mighty move of Your Spirit that invigorates the church and stirs our hearts to action. May we boldly proclaim the gospel message without wavering, with love and humility, being aware that we too have been redeemed and projected into a purpose much grander than we could ever conceive.

Lift the veil of complacency from our eyes that we may see the need for transformation in our cities, our nations, and within ourselves. Fill us, Lord, with the passion to speak truth to power, to advocate for the voiceless, and to stand as a testament to Your justice and mercy.

I pray You strengthen me in the face of obstacles, that I would not shrink back from the challenges we encounter in the harvest fields. Give me the wisdom to strategize effectively and the perseverance to continue working tirelessly for the Kingdom’s sake.

Lord, with each passing moment, as we draw closer to Your return, may we ever be reminded of the importance of our mission. We do not want to become weary in well-doing, for we know that in due season we shall reap, if we faint not (Galatians 6:9). Hold us accountable, uplift our spirits, and unify our efforts as we engage in this sacred harvest, knowing that the seeds we plant today may yield a rich harvest for generations to come.

In all things, be glorified, O Lord. Let us see Your hand at work in the fields, and may we rejoice in the goodness of our God as we witness the bountiful harvest that comes as a result of our faithful labor. We entrust this prayer to You in the powerful name of Jesus, our Savior, and Redeemer.

Amen.
